/bu-mun-TOT/
FIL: Ang pag-aksyon ng pagsunod nang malapitan sa likuran ng isang tao o bagay.
EN: to tail; to follow closely
This is what you do when your friend knows the directions to the party and you don't, so you stick to their car like glue. Also the move of a chismosa trying to overhear a juicy conversation. It's following someone, but with more focus and less personal space.
Often used in the context of driving or surveillance.
🇵🇭 May itim na kotse na bumuntot sa amin pauwi.
🇺🇸 A black car tailed us on our way home.
